Some shortcodes allow you to modify them to make them more specific or display content in a certain way. You can modify shortcodes by adding attributes (AKA arguments or args) to them.
For example, adding the attribute id to the shortcode will create an add-to-cart button for a specific product. displays an add-to-cart button for the product with an ID of 99 in your shop.